Toyota recalls Corolla Altis diesel for possible drive shaft problem



Toyota Kirloskar Motors recently announced to recall 1,000 of its Corolla Altis Diesel variant in India due to a possible defect in drive shaft of the cars. The affected cars are those mnaufactured between 3rd August 2012 and 14th February 2013.

The above said service can be availed free of cost at your nearest Toyota Dealership. It may take approximately 2 hours. Toyota requests you to go to the dealership with a prior appointment, so as to enable them to serve you better.

Toyota's toll - free no. 1800-425-0001 could also be contacted for any query or assistance.
